In the ever-changing landscape of Web3, data storage has become a fundamental component of decentralized applications and blockchain technology.
Conventional centralized storage solutions have their limitations, leading to the emergence of decentralized alternatives like InterPlanetary File System (IPFS) and Filecoin. This article will explore these solutions and look beyond the exciting developments in Web3 data storage.
Why Data Storage Solutions Matter in Web3
In the Web3 era, the importance of data storage solutions cannot be overstated. They form the very foundation of the decentralized landscape, enabling the storage and retrieval of data for a wide array of applications, from cryptocurrencies to decentralized finance (DeFi), non-fungible tokens (NFTs), and more.
The significance of these solutions arises from several critical factors, each contributing to the core principles of Web3. The factors include:
- Data Immutability
- Security
- Accessibility
- Censorship Resistance
- Decentralization
Data Immutability
Web3 strongly emphasizes immutability, ensuring that once data is stored, it cannot be tampered with or altered. Data storage solutions like InterPlanetary File System (IPFS) and Filecoin use content-addressable methods to create unique hashes for each piece of data.
This means the data’s integrity is preserved, a crucial requirement for trustless and transparent systems.
Security
Data security is paramount in Web3, given the decentralized and trustless nature of the environment. Traditional centralized data storage solutions are vulnerable to data breaches and censorship. Decentralized storage solutions employ encryption and distribute data across a network of nodes, enhancing security and making it more challenging for malicious actors to compromise data.
Accessibility
Web3 envisions a future where data is open and accessible to all. Decentralized data storage solutions contribute to this vision by ensuring that data remains available and can be retrieved by anyone with an internet connection. This accessibility is crucial for decentralized social networks, content sharing, and global collaboration applications.
Censorship Resistance
In a Web3 world, censorship is a significant concern. Decentralized data storage solutions are designed to be resistant to censorship attempts. Since data is distributed across a network of nodes, it’s challenging for any single entity to control or censor access to that data, promoting freedom of information.
Decentralization
One of the fundamental principles of Web3 is the removal of central authorities. Data storage solutions support this by removing the need for a central server or data center to manage and control information. Instead, data is distributed across a network of nodes, ensuring no single point of failure.
Data Storage Solutions in Web3: IPFS, Filecoin, and Beyond
Let’s delve into the world of Web3 data storage solutions, exploring IPFS, Filecoin, and more. First, we begin with a look at IPFS, the gateway to decentralized data excellence.
IPFS
InterPlanetary File System, or IPFS, is a protocol designed to create a peer-to-peer method for storing and sharing hypermedia. It uses a content-addressable system, where a unique hash identifies each file.
This ensures that it cannot be altered once data is added to IPFS, making it an excellent choice for immutable data storage. IPFS offers censorship resistance and fault tolerance, making it a go-to solution for Web3 applications. However, it does have some drawbacks, such as limited incentives for content hosting and reliance on network nodes for retrieval.
Filecoin
Filecoin, built on top of IPFS, addresses some of the limitations of IPFS by introducing a decentralized marketplace for storage. Miners on the Filecoin network can earn FIL tokens by providing storage space and bandwidth to the network.
This incentivizes users to contribute their resources and ensures data availability and longevity. Filecoin also introduces a robust economic model for storage, making it a promising solution for large-scale, long-term data storage in the Web3 era. However, it comes with its challenges, such as the need for a stable cryptocurrency market.
Beyond IPFS and Filecoin: The Future of Web3 Storage
The Web3 space is dynamic, with new storage solutions continually emerging to meet the growing demands of decentralized applications. Here are a few exciting developments to watch out for:
- Arweave
- Storj
- Sia
- Polkadot and Substrate
Arweave
Arweave is an innovative data storage platform that takes a unique approach to decentralized storage in the Web3 space. Unlike traditional subscription-based models, Arweave offers a “pay-once, store forever” solution.
Users pay upfront for data storage, and their data remains on the network indefinitely. This innovative model ensures data permanence and availability without recurring payments. Arweave’s focus on long-term data preservation has gained attention and is a promising player in Web3 data storage solutions.
Storj
Storj is an interesting contender in the world of Web3 data storage. It operates as a decentralized cloud storage platform, leveraging a global network of storage nodes. What sets Storj apart is its emphasis on security and privacy.
It offers a secure and private cloud storage solution by encrypting user data end-to-end and distributing it across its network of hosts. This approach ensures that your data is not only stored securely but also remains accessible when you need it.
Storj is a valuable addition to the Web3 ecosystem for those who prioritize data security and privacy in their decentralized storage needs.
Sia
Sia is a notable presence in the world of Web3 data storage. It offers a decentralized cloud storage solution that stands out for its unique approach. Sia splits and encrypts user data, distributing it across a network of hosts.
This approach not only ensures security but also redundancy, guaranteeing data availability. The platform is known for its competitive pricing and has become a compelling choice for those seeking reliable and cost-effective decentralized storage for their applications and data needs.
Polkadot and Substrate
Polkadot and Substrate are dynamic platforms that play a crucial role in the Web3 ecosystem. Polkadot is a versatile framework that enables the interoperability of multiple blockchains, creating a connected and collaborative network. On the other hand, Substrate is a powerful tool for developers, allowing them to design and customize their blockchain projects easily.
Polkadot’s ability to connect diverse blockchains fosters a more flexible and interconnected Web3, while Substrate empowers developers to bring their unique blockchain ideas to life. Together, they form a dynamic duo shaping the future of blockchain and decentralized applications.
Web3 is an exciting and rapidly evolving space, and as it continues to grow, so will the solutions for decentralized data storage. IPFS and Filecoin have already made significant strides, but the landscape still needs to be settled. Innovations in storage technology and economic models will continue to drive the Web3 storage space forward, offering new opportunities for developers and users.
Conclusion
Web3 data storage solutions like IPFS and Filecoin have changed how we think about data storage on the Internet. They offer decentralization, security, and censorship resistance, which are core principles of Web3.
However, it’s important to keep an eye on the ever-expanding array of storage options emerging in this space, as they will play a crucial role in the future of Web3 applications and services.